Queensland Rail Board has appointed four new members, combining expertise in rail operations, technology, finance, and manufacturing to enhance governance and prepare for industry challenges ahead.

Queensland Rail Board strengthens leadership team

Queensland Rail has named Andrew Wellington as Chair, alongside Lisa Hewitt, Julian Haber, and Wendy McMillan as new members. They will work with continuing member Loretta Lynch, ensuring stability and strategic alignment.

Minister for Transport and Main Roads, Brent Mickelberg, emphasized the importance of combining seasoned experience with fresh insights. He thanked the outgoing members for their service and highlighted the board’s readiness for future demands.

Queensland Rail Board prepares for future challenges

Shareholding Minister and Treasurer, David Janetzki, stated that the appointments bring proven leadership from both public and private sectors. He noted the strategic mix of skills in rail, cyber security, and manufacturing.

The new board members join during a period of industry transformation. Technological advancements, higher passenger expectations, and infrastructure demands require innovative approaches and resilient governance structures.

Industry experts see the changes as proactive governance reform. Specialization in cyber security and finance suggests a stronger focus on risk management, operational efficiency, and long-term sustainability.
